South Peace warned about winds gusting up to 90km/h
Environment Canada says high winds gusting up to 90km/h are expected overnight from November 9th to 10th around Dawson Creek, Chetwynd and Tumbler Ridge.

SOUTH PEACE, B.C. — A high winds warning has been issued for the South Peace.Â
Environment Canada says strong winds gusting up to 90km/h are expected overnight from November 9th to 10th in a warning covering Dawson Creek, Tumbler Ridge and Chetwynd. Â

It urges people to secure loose objects and anticipate possible utility outages as winds pick up this evening. Additionally, drivers of high-sided vehicles should expect them to be pushed around by the wind.
The forecasts suggest the windy front will peak in the early hours before weakening later in the morning on November 10th.Â
